AS-StateEq is an audio unit (AU) plugin for macOS developed by As-Stateeq. It is a parametric equalizer designed for use in digital audio workstations (DAWs) and audio editing applications that support the Audio Unit plugin format, such as Logic Pro, GarageBand, Final Cut Pro, and other Core Audio-compatible hosts. The plugin provides EQ processing for mixing, mastering, and sound design workflows.

AS-StateEq is an audio plugin component, not a standalone application, and cannot be updated independently. To use a native Apple Silicon version of this plugin, you need to: first, confirm that your host DAW (Logic Pro, GarageBand, Final Cut Pro, or whichever application you use AS-StateEq in) is running a native Apple Silicon build — check the host app's About or Preferences to verify. Second, contact As-Stateeq directly or check their website to confirm whether a native Apple Silicon build of the AS-StateEq plugin has been released. If the vendor has published a native version, follow their installer instructions to update the plugin. Plugin vendors typically distribute updates either through their own installer, a vendor portal, or by reinstalling through the host application's plugin manager. Given that we have limited information about this vendor's current activity and native build status, reaching out directly to As-Stateeq is the most reliable next step. Note that Apple is removing Rosetta 2 in macOS 28 (late 2027), so an Intel-only plugin will stop working on that release — it is worth confirming native availability sooner rather than later.
